#639bf6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#639bf6 is composed of 38.8% red, 60.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.8% cyan, 37%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 217.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 67.6%. #639bf6 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#0037ed.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#639bf6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#639bf6 has RGB values of R:99, G:155,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6527990.

Shades and Tints of #639bf6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050b is the darkest color, while #f7fa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#639bf6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9acb0 is the less saturated color, while #5d99fc is the most saturated one.
